About the event

Bishop Ireton High School is planning their inaugural “Bishop Ireton Service Day” event for Friday 19 April. On this day BI students, faculty and staff will fan out to predesignated places to perform a day of service. Gil McCutcheon Park has been selected as one of those locations and we will be “hosting” 50 students and 5 teachers from 10am to 2pm in the park. Focus of projects will be repair/improvement of two short bridges, stone dust spreading on the trails, invasive plant removal in several locations, spreading of mulch in the Bamboo Removal area, and planting of over 100 native ferns and other plants in areas where the english ivy has been removed.
